I'm new to the mailing list. I'm hoping that someone can give me some help with getting LilyPond to run on the command line. I followed the steps at http://www.lilypond.org/macos-x.html for installation. I then got through step 3, creating lilypond-book, convert-ly, etc. However, I'm stuck on chmod u+x lilypond. That returns an error:

chmod: lilypond: No such file or directory.

Make sure you are in the correct directory, as explained on the website. Type these two commands in the terminal:

cd ~/bin
ls

If you see a file called lilypond, then you can change the permissions:

chmod +x lilypond
